● Pre-painted steel coils for appliances have extremely high requirements for surface quality, chemical resistance, environmental compliance, and formability. Their parameters are significantly different from those used in construction.
● Household appliance color-coated steel sheets are functional composite materials specifically designed for the appearance and structural components of home appliances. Using cold-rolled, galvanized, or aluminum-zinc alloy steel sheets as substrates, they undergo precision coating processes to form high-quality panels that integrate both protective performance and aesthetic value. These materials must not only meet stringent requirements for surface aesthetics but also possess practical characteristics, including corrosion resistance, scratch resistance, and easy cleaning. They have become core raw materials for manufacturing refrigerators, washing machines, air conditioners, microwave ovens, and other household appliances. Modern appliance color-coated sheets primarily utilize two mainstream processes: VCM (laminated steel sheets) and PCM (pre-coated steel sheets). PCM products achieve uniform coating through roller coating technology, suitable for flat and simple curved components; VCM products employ laminate technology to create three-dimensional textures, including brushed metal, wood grain, and fabric patterns. Surface hardness reaches pencil hardness 2H or above, salt spray resistance exceeds 500 hours, while ROHS certification ensures environmental safety. The application of special functional coatings, such as fingerprint-resistant, antibacterial (antibacterial rate ≥99%), and self-cleaning coatings, further enhances user experience and market competitiveness.
Substrate Type
Galvanized Steel (GI): Most common, cost-effective, good formability.
Galvalume Steel (GL): Used for parts requiring higher corrosion resistance, e.g., outdoor AC units, water heater casings.
Substrate Thickness
Conventional Range: 0.3mm ~ 1.2mm
Common Specifications:
Refrigerator, Washing Machine Panels: 0.5mm ~ 0.8mm
Microwave Oven, Small Appliance Housings: 0.4mm ~ 0.6mm
Internal AC Components: 0.3mm ~ 0.5mm
Coating Weight (Coating Mass)
Unit: g/m² (Total both sides)
Common Designations:
GI: Z90 (90/90), Z120 (120/120), Z150 (150/150)
GL: AZ100 (100/100), AZ120 (120/120)
Typically same coating mass on both sides.
Coating System
Primer: Typically 5-7µm, provides excellent adhesion and corrosion resistance.
Topcoat: Determines appearance, feel, and performance.
Topcoat Resin Type
Polyester (PE): Most common, good overall performance, flexibility, and cost.
Silicone Modified Polyester (SMP): Harder and better stain resistance than PE, often used for ovens and microwaves.
Polyurethane (PU): Provides excellent scratch and chemical resistance.
Coating Thickness
Unit: µm, usually refers to total thickness per side.
Conventional Requirement: 15µm ~ 25µm
Coating thickness is usually the same on both sides.
Surface Treatment - Core Characteristic
Anti-Fingerprint (AF): Standard configuration. A transparent layer prevents fingerprints and sweat marks, making it easy to clean.
Chromium-Free Passivation: Mandatory environmental requirement. Compliant with RoHS, REACH, etc.
Color & Surface Finish
Color:
White: Most common, requires high hiding power and anti-yellowing.
Metallic: e.g., Silver, Champagne Gold, for a premium look.
Colors: Customized per appliance design.
Gloss:
Low Gloss: 5° - 30° - Most popular, comfortable feel, hides scratches.
Medium Gloss: 40° - 70°
High Gloss: ≥ 80° - For high-end models, but shows scratches easily.
Chemical Resistance - Critical
Detergent Resistance: No gloss loss, discoloration, or peeling after wiping with alcohol.
Physical & Mechanical Properties
Pencil Hardness: ≥ H or 2H - Requires higher surface hardness for scratch resistance.
T-Bend: 0T or 1T - Requires extreme flexibility for complex stamping.
Reverse Impact: ≥ 8J - Ensures coating does not peel during stamping deformation.
Adhesion: Cross-Cut Test Class 0 - Best grade.
Corrosion Resistance
Salt Spray Test: Typically requires ≥ 500 hours without red rust.
Humidity Resistance: ≥ 240 hours without blistering/peeling.
